How the formula works
Both short ton per fluid ounce and gram per cubic yard meas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in short ton per fluid ounce by 2.345315e10 to get gram per cubic yard. To reverse the conversion, multiply a gram per cubic yard value by 4.263819e-11 to get back to short ton per fluid ounce.
